What are Veganuary jokes?
Veganuary jokes are funny puns, memes, and playful one-liners inspired by vegan food, plant-based lifestyles, and the January Veganuary challenge. They usually include humor about tofu, salads, oat milk, gym culture, and healthy eating struggles.
Why are Veganuary jokes so popular online?
Veganuary jokes work well online because they’re relatable, lighthearted, and easy to turn into memes, captions, TikToks, and tweets. Food humor is universally shareable, especially when it mixes sarcasm with clever wordplay.
